Immediate Actions
When a pipe bursts, quick action is most crucial. Water can travel in minutes, wreaking havoc on floors, walls, and your belongings. Mold could start to appear in under 48 hours. Knowing what to do and doing it immediately can really alter how much you lose.
Shut Off Water
Locate the water main and shut it off immediately. Nearly every home has this valve near the water heater, in the basement or where the main line comes in. This action stops the water flow and prevents further flooding. If you don’t know where your valve is, consult your building plan or ask your landlord.
Make sure everyone in your household knows where the valve is prior to emergencies. Being clueless can cost precious minutes. After closing the main valve, test all faucets and ensure they’re closed so water doesn’t continue running through pipes.
There could be secondary shutoff valves for individual fixtures or areas of the house. Shut those as well, if you are able. With the water turned off, be sure the valve functions as it needs. Occasionally, antiquated or corroded valves will stick or drip, potentially creating trouble down the road.
Cut Electricity
If water has traveled around outlets, appliances, or wiring, head directly to your main breaker and turn it off. This step protects you from shock and keeps electrical fires at bay. Water and electricity are a deadly duo, so you should never handle wet appliances or outlets.
Don’t trust an area is safe if there is water on the floor or walls. Skip candles and flashlight if you’ve gotta have light. Candles pose fire hazards, particularly when you’re active or working in a messy area.
Don’t plug anything back in until everything is dry and inspected. If you’re uncertain about electrical safety, call a licensed electrician before you begin cleanup.
Document Everything
Take good, thorough pictures of any affected rooms, surfaces, and belongings. Take pictures of water stains, ruined floors, and visible mold. This documentation is crucial for insurance claims and will assist restoration crews in knowing what to repair.
Make a list of every damaged item, complete with make, model, and value if possible. Observe where water has seeped, like under carpets or behind walls. Write down the date and time when you discovered the burst.
This helps with mold risk tracking and with insurance adjusters. Save all of your receipts for emergency or plumbing repairs or anything you purchase for cleanup. These could be required for reimbursement or tax purposes.
The more specific your notes, the easier it will be to bounce back.
Cleanup Process
Cleanup after a burst pipe centers on speed, diligent monitoring, and the right techniques to prevent additional damage. Once the main water supply is off and safety is checked, the cleanup process really gets underway. Mold can grow in 24 to 48 hours, so timing and thoroughness make a difference.
These steps detail what has to happen, how to do it, and why each is crucial.
1. Remove Water
Pumping out standing water takes priority. Submersible pumps are most effective for large, deep pools like basement floods. Wet vacuums clean up better for those smaller puddles or tight spots.
Be sure to run water to a safe location, such as a drain or outside, for cross-contamination reasons. Tackle one section at a time to keep things manageable and ensure that you don’t overlook any lurking damp patches.
Continue to monitor water levels and seepage into walls or floors because if moisture is hiding, it can start mold or rot.
2. Salvage Possessions
Step through the room and select treasures and keepsakes first. Pull them out of the water fast. Go to these clothes or belongings and use towels, fans, or even portable dehumidifiers to dry these items before mold has a chance to develop.
Distinguish between what can be recovered and what cannot. This tidies up the work and makes it less intimidating. For insurance purposes, photograph and maintain a list of everything you save or relocate.
This will help if you file any claims down the line.
3. Dry Everything
Immediately bring in fans and dehumidifiers. Small rooms would be fine with portable dehumidifiers, but for big jobs, commercial-grade units are much better. High-velocity air movers push air around and pull moisture from carpets, floors, and walls.
Open as many windows and doors to increase airflow if weather allows. Pull up wet carpets and heavy furniture and allow the base floor to dry. Monitor humidity, which should be between 30% and 60%, as anything above that allows mold to flourish.
4. Sanitize Surfaces
Clean and disinfect all exposed surfaces. Just be sure to use the appropriate cleaner for each different material: wood, drywall, or metal. Make sure to scrub corners, behind your appliances, and any place that water may have gathered, as these are mold magnets.
Allow all surfaces to dry completely before applying a protective coating or sealant. This prevents new issues from developing.
5. Dispose Waste
Remove any debris to include damaged drywall, insulation, and more. If anything is toxic, adhere to local regulations for safe disposal. See if any of the materials, perhaps metal or certain types of plastic, might be recyclable, reducing the waste.
Document and photograph everything discarded, which could assist with insurance or future repairs.
Damage Assessment
Water from a burst pipe can permeate the depths of a building’s structure, compromising walls, floors, and ceilings. Rapid, thoughtful evaluation is essential, particularly in the first 24 to 48 hours, to avoid exacerbating injury and minimizing risk. Even a slow leak can wreak havoc over time, while a full burst can release hundreds of liters in minutes. Knowing the extent of water damage early steers both repair and insurance decisions.
Structural Integrity
Inspect all load bearing walls, beams, and supports for signs of weakness, such as soft spots, new cracks, or shifts in alignment. Sagging ceilings or floors tend to appear after water has seeped into wood or drywall, indicating potential collapse issues. Be on the lookout for bulges or warping along walls and in corners.
Certain issues, such as subfloor rot or compromised beams, can be deceptive. If you notice extensive or serious alterations, pause and have a structural engineer inspect it who can detect potential unseen hazards. Record your findings with photos and notes, which are invaluable for repair planning as well as insurance claims.

Material Saturation
Follow this up with a moisture meter on things like drywall, insulation, and subflooring. These can all harbor a surprising amount of concealed water. Concentrate near the pipe burst and test outward, as water can extend a great distance.
Drywall that is soft to the touch or insulation that bunches up typically indicates deep saturation. Some things dry out with aggressive air movement and dehumidifiers, but others, particularly insulation or pressed wood, have to be replaced to prevent mold or mildew.
Maintain a log of each room inspected and moisture level, as this will direct what to pull or salvage. These logs are valuable for recovery and insurance.
Contamination Level
Determine if the burst water is from a clean source or intermingled with sewage or dirty floodwater, since this alters the cleanup method. If they show any indication of dirty or smelly water, it is a greater health risk.
Walls and flooring that came in contact with the contaminated water might require special cleaning or even removal. Mold can begin to grow within 24 to 48 hours, so rapid response is critical. Allergic or immunocompromised tenants are at greater health risk if contaminated materials remain.

Mitigating Aftermath
Mitigating the aftermath of a burst pipe is more than drying surfaces. Mitigating the aftermath, including mold, odors, pests, and lingering damage, is key for a safe and comfortable space.
Mold Prevention
Mold becomes an issue and can begin to develop within 24 to 48 hours after water exposure. Keep the humidity down by running dehumidifiers for a few weeks. It aids in reducing the growth of mold, particularly in regions where rainfall is heavy or humidity is high.
Using a moisture meter, check for hidden moisture in walls, ceilings, and under floors, as moisture behind surfaces is a common mold trigger. Coating exposed walls and ceilings with mold resisting products, such as antimicrobial paint, can assist in preventing future outbreaks. Apply them after the surface has dried and is clean.
-
Use dehumidifiers to maintain indoor relative humidity below 50%.
-
Check walls, ceilings, and floors for wet patches or bubbling paint.
-
Apply antimicrobial or mold-resistant coatings to repaired surfaces.
-
Replace wet insulation to avoid further contamination.
-
Have HVAC systems cleaned after drying is complete.
-
Remove contaminated water quickly to limit mold growth.
Odor Control
Musty, damp odors tend to stick around after water damage. Deodorizing products, including baking soda or specialty sprays, can attack these odors head on. Ventilate by opening windows, running fans, and getting fresh air moving.
Dry times range from 2 to 5 days, depending on the level of saturation. HEPA air purifiers can assist by capturing smell and increasing indoor air quality, particularly during the aftermath. Ensuring surfaces are clean and disinfected is a priority. Diluted bleach, which consists of 1 cup to 1 gallon of water, can handle tough stains and odors, but always test for material compatibility first.

Pest Infestation
Pests can be attracted to wet places and organic debris following water damage. Seal up around windows, doors, and pipes. Keep an eye out for pest indicators, such as droppings or nests, in and around impacted rooms.
Clear away all standing water and damp debris immediately, as this stagnant moisture acts as a magnet for insect and rodent activity. If you notice elevated pest activity, call a pest professional to inspect and treat. Replacing soaked insulation helps with pests and increases energy efficiency while reducing future risk.

The Unseen Dangers
Burst pipes are more than a skin-deep problem. The real risks are often below your surface view, with invisible moisture, altered air quality and even emotional stress. These hidden health hazards can linger long after the initial cleanup, impacting your health, home’s value and everyday life.
Hidden Moisture
Moisture travels fast throughout a home. Within minutes, it’s seeping deep into floors and walls. Even after water is mopped, a lot of it remains stuck behind drywall, underneath carpet, or in insulation.
Thermal imaging tools can help identify these hidden wet zones. Basements, crawl spaces, and behind built-in cabinets are particularly prone to retaining moisture.
When unchecked, this unseen moisture can undermine framing and instigate wood rot or spawn mold colonies in as little as a few days. Mold is always present where you cannot see it, and it can destroy items that might otherwise have been salvageable if dried quickly.
Wet drywall or flooring that remains wet overnight might need to be discarded. Mapping out where you discover trapped moisture assists in future inspections and fixes, eliminating surprises down the road.
Compromised Air
Air quality can shift quickly post burst pipe, as water lingers and materials begin to degrade. Mold spores and allergens can be airborne within 24 to 48 hours, complicating breathing and potentially risking health issues.
Air filtration during cleanup is key to capturing these particles as you dry out the space. Good ventilation is crucial. Open windows and run fans in every impacted room to maintain air circulation and assist in drying out surfaces.
Be on the lookout for musty odors or stale air, both of which indicate persistent moisture issues. They’ll begin to experience coughing, sneezing, or other breathing problems if the air isn’t cleaned. These are symptoms you don’t want to overlook.
Air quality monitors like these can help you track changes in your environment. If issues persist or if anyone in the house experiences persistent respiratory symptoms, you should consider calling in a professional for deep cleaning.

Future Prevention
Future prevention Burst pipes prevention begins with knowing why pipes burst and how to reduce the hazards in your home. Most pipe bursts occur from freezing, aging or corroded pipes, high water pressure, and inadequate insulation.
Winter can make frozen pipes in unheated areas or hidden leaks behind walls ice cold water catastrophes in a hurry. Fast, source-based intervention like shutting off water flow can prevent further damage and keep mold at bay, as mold can begin growing in damp areas within 24 hours.
Keeping the temperature steady and above 13°C (55°F), using a hygrometer to monitor moisture, and having a water emergency kit on hand will protect your space. Regular maintenance and inspections help ensure that little issues get detected before they become big.
Preventive measures for homeowners:
-
Keep thermostat settings above 13°C (55°F) all year round.
-
Protect all exposed and vulnerable pipes by insulating them, particularly in basements or attics.
-
Use foam sleeves or pipe wraps for added insulation.
-
Schedule annual plumbing inspections by licensed professionals.
-
Monitor indoor humidity with a hygrometer, aiming for 40–60%.
-
Install water leak detectors in key areas.
-
Look for warning signs, such as leaks, rust, or strange noises.
-
Maintain safe water pressure (generally below 5.5 bar).
-
Know how to shut off your main water supply quickly.
-
Put away emergency supplies for water clean-up and immediate repairs.
Pipe Insulation
Pipe insulation keeps pipes from freezing during the colder months. Foam pipe sleeves are convenient to use and offer great coverage for the majority of standard pipe sizes.
Concentrate on pipes in unheated spaces, such as basements, crawl spaces, or garages. These spots tend to be overlooked and are prone to freeze up first. Periodic inspections for worn or damaged insulation are critical.
Ripped or absent insulation can leave pipes vulnerable, so replace any tattered materials immediately to maintain coverage.
Regular Inspection
Annual plumbing inspections are a powerful means to identify potential problems before they develop. Even if everything seems fine, a yearly check-up allows you to spot drips, corrosion, or strange pipe sounds before they worsen.
Trained plumbers know how to detect lurking issues, like slow drips behind walls. Document every inspection, when done and findings. This log aids in monitoring variations and proves valuable for insurance or resale.
Pressure Regulation
Excessively high water pressure can put stress on pipes and fixtures, accelerating deterioration and increasing the risk of rupture. Pressure regulators control this, keeping levels safe and steady.
Check your water pressure regularly, and tweak as necessary. After all, demands can fluctuate by season or family size. If you’re not sure how to adjust or repair a regulator, get a plumber’s assistance to ensure everything operates properly.
Routine check-ups avoid chronic strain that might cause a pipe burst.
